The below graph shows the average semi-detached house price in the Sandwell local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The two 38 STARKIE DRIVE sales from August 1997 and January 2020 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the August 1997 sale was for 22%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 22% above the HPI over time, until the January 2020 sale, where it falls to 4%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 4% below the HPI.
